Responsibilities
- Know and understand the vision, purpose, values and goals of Cascade Creek Memory Care.
- Affirms and oversees health and safety needs of residents; oversees medical care (medications/treatments).
- Assures that social model of assisted living is in operation.
- Assists with family contact when medical issue is involved and provides information about residents' conditions and discusses alternative actions.
- Provides assessment input about residents to the clinical services director.
- Participates in the preparation for the Department of Social Services annual inspection.
- Assists in development of annual strategic plan goals for the health issues in the resident services department; actively participates in the total strategic plan goals for the resident services department.
- Acts as a back-up to the director in his/her absence.
- Attends in-service training workshops, educational classes, and meetings.
- Responds to emergency situations.
- Acts as liaison with doctors and residents.
- Conducts work tasks safely and in compliance with the community safety program.
- Provides effective and courteous service to all residents, guests and co-workers.
- Assists in other departments as needed.
- Schedules transportation for residents to appointments if resident is unable.
Requirements
- A High School Diploma, vocational/technical training;
- at least three years of experience, preferably in a geriatric setting;
- or any equivalent combination of training and experience that provides the required skills, knowledge and abilities.
Qualifications
Knowledge of:
- Policies, procedures, methods, and practices of the community;
- Medical terminology;
- Methods and procedures involved in handling emergency situations;
- Use of medical supplies and equipment;
- Medication dispensed to residents;
- Supervisory methods and techniques;
- Records, graphs, reports, etc. used in the daily performance of duties;
- Principles and practices of nursing care.
